Technical Overview
This cable operates on the 10GBASE-CU standard, which defines 10 Gigabit Ethernet over copper twinaxial cabling. The passive design means it does not require external power, relying instead on the SFP+ ports for signal transmission. This results in lower heat generation and improved reliability in dense network configurations.
The SFP+ connectors on both ends are keyed to prevent incorrect insertion and ensure a secure connection. Each connector supports the full 10 Gbit/s bandwidth, enabling seamless data flow between devices. The cable's construction minimizes electromagnetic interference, maintaining signal clarity across its entire length.

FAQ
What is the maximum data transfer rate of this DAC cable?
This cable supports data transfer rates up to 10 Gbit/s (10 Gigabits per second), which is suitable for high-bandwidth applications like server-to-switch connections, storage area networks, and data center interconnects. The 10GBASE-CU standard ensures reliable performance over its twinaxial copper construction.
What devices are compatible with this SFP+ DAC cable?
The cable is designed for use with routers, switches, and other network devices that have SFP+ ports. It is specifically compatible with Allied Telesis equipment, but may work with other brands that support the 10GBASE-CU standard and passive DAC cables. Always verify compatibility with your specific device's documentation.
What does 'passive' mean for this DAC cable?
A passive DAC cable does not contain active electronic components that require external power. It relies on the SFP+ ports at each end to drive the signal, resulting in lower power consumption, reduced heat generation, and generally higher reliability compared to active cables. This makes it ideal for environments where power efficiency is important.
What is the cable length and why is it important?
The cable is 16.4 ft (5 m) long, which is optimal for connecting devices within the same rack or between adjacent racks in data center environments. This length balances flexibility in placement with maintaining signal integrity for 10 Gbit/s transmission over copper, as longer passive DAC cables may experience signal degradation.
